Dragon Ball
is a Japanese manga created by Akira Toriyama in 1984. It involves a young martial artist named Son Goku as he searches for the Dragon Balls, and becomes stronger along the way. Dragon Ball was originally serialized in the weekly anthology magazine Weekly Shonen Jump from 1984 to 1995, and originally collected into 42 individual books called tankōbon. In 2004, the manga was re-released in a 34 volume collection called Kanzenban, which included a slightly rewritten ending, new covers, and color artwork from its Weekly Shōnen Jump run. In the U.S.Viz has released all 42 volumes (nearly matching the first Japanese set) in English language. Viz titles the second part of the manga Dragon Ball Z to reduce confusion for North American audiences. The series is published in the United Kingdom by Gollancz Manga.
